Transaction 83df8751601ed280ba0508629ccd6db397147251d36c527b69bca63c78bbde61
1 Input
1 Output
-
83df8751601ed280ba0508629ccd6db397147251d36c527b69bca63c78bbde61:0
- value
- 126133
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c61f9421b0804ee92dbda5d4f65d15f64e0a9b2 OP_EQUAL
- address
- 3EVHtjGc3RHHrJeUbWT2mCv3Zr7698XmLN